What are the responsibilities and job description for the Inventory Analyst position at iDC Logistics, Inc.?
The Inventory Analyst is responsible for maintaining 99.98% inventory accuracy across all customer accounts within IDC's Bath, PA distribution center. This hands-on role partners closely with Operations, Customer Service, and Quality to analyze inventory activity, investigate discrepancies, lead cycle count programs, support customer audits, and drive continuous process improvements. Approximately 60% of the role is spent on the warehouse floor and 40% in the office analyzing data and reporting results.
Key Responsibilities
· Maintain 99.98% or greater inventory accuracy across all customer inventories.
· Execute and oversee daily cycle counts, inventory audits, and physical inventories.
· Investigate inventory discrepancies and perform root cause analysis.
· Monitor inventory transactions including receiving, put-away, picking, replenishment, transfers, adjustments, and shipping.
· Generate inventory KPI reports and communicate findings to Operations leadership.
· Ensure timely reconciliation of inventory variances and system adjustments.
· Partner with warehouse leadership to improve inventory processes.
· Support customer inventory requests, audits, and reporting requirements.
· Maintain compliance with customer SOPs, company policies, safety standards, and ISO 9001 requirements.
· Participate in continuous improvement initiatives.

Key Performance Indicators
· Inventory Accuracy: ≥ 99.98%
· 100% Cycle Count Completion
· Inventory Variance Resolution within established SLAs
· Inventory Adjustment Accuracy
· Customer Audit Performance
· On-Time Inventory Reconciliation
· Zero Preventable Inventory-Related Customer Chargebacks
